I think changing the log level is not a good idea (I added a comment in the 
related jira: it's very common to discover NPE when you activate logs, and it's 
a very bad user experience: something does not work as expected, you activate 
the debug logs to understand and then you get a NPE.).
If we don't want to pay the testing cost of the debug logs, then I'm +1 for 
removing them (seriously: they are becoming useless as we now run info by 
default). But if we keep them in the code we must keep them in the tests.

> Our branch-1 builds on builds.apache.org have been failing in recent days 
> after we switched over to an official version of Surefire a few days back 
> (HBASE-4955). The version we're using, 2.17, is hit by a bug 
> ([SUREFIRE-1091|https://jira.codehaus.org/browse/SUREFIRE-1091]) that results 
> in an IOException, which looks like what we're seeing on Jenkins.
